Output e8690f7d63e7be45330935ae2754560810da9b31d1ad33beae590a033b25234d:13

value
28373958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0093ab752c52a87988e40a1edcebf53cdab43cde OP_EQUAL
address
M7xD8hq43GnamedNG7qvk1WBmMKgRwpPbF
transaction
e8690f7d63e7be45330935ae2754560810da9b31d1ad33beae590a033b25234d
spent
true